How they compare

Netherlands (Kingdom of the) currently reports 0.7365 kg CO2eq/kg against 0.7192 kg CO2eq/kg in Yemen, a difference of 0.0173 kg CO2eq/kg.

Across all 57 years both countries report, Yemen has been ahead every year.

Netherlands (Kingdom of the) ranks 98th and Yemen ranks 100th of 191 countries.

Yemen has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Netherlands (Kingdom of the) Yemen Difference Ahead
1960s 0.4592 kg CO2eq/kg 1.63 kg CO2eq/kg 1.17 kg CO2eq/kg Yemen
1970s 0.8751 kg CO2eq/kg 1.51 kg CO2eq/kg 0.6382 kg CO2eq/kg Yemen
1980s 0.5433 kg CO2eq/kg 1.03 kg CO2eq/kg 0.4878 kg CO2eq/kg Yemen
1990s 0.5132 kg CO2eq/kg 0.9004 kg CO2eq/kg 0.3871 kg CO2eq/kg Yemen
2000s 0.5122 kg CO2eq/kg 0.8549 kg CO2eq/kg 0.3427 kg CO2eq/kg Yemen
2010s 0.6938 kg CO2eq/kg 0.8596 kg CO2eq/kg 0.1658 kg CO2eq/kg Yemen

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ions intensities contains analytical data on the intensity of gre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ions by agricultural commodity. This indicator is defined as greenhouse gas emissions per kg of product. Data are available for a set of agricultural commodities (e.g. rice and other cereals, meat, milk, eggs), by country, with global coverage.
